[血清APPL1水平在新诊断的2型糖尿病病例中升高]

[Serum APPL1 level is elevated in newly diagnosed cases of type 2 diabetes mellitus].

作者信息

Wang Yuhuan, Zhang Min, Yan Lili, Ding Shimei, Xie Xuan

机构信息

Department of Endocrinology, Second Hospital Affiliated to Xi'an Jiaotong University College of Medicine, Xi'an 710004, China.

出版信息

Nan Fang Yi Ke Da Xue Xue Bao. 2012 Sep;32(9):1373-6.

PMID:22985587
Abstract

OBJECTIVE

To investigate serum APPL1 level in patients with newly diagnosed type 2 diabetes mellitus (T2DM) and analyze its correlation with body mass index (BMI), waist-to-hip ratio (WHR), blood pressure, fasting plasma glucose, fasting blood insulin, HbA1c, and insulin resistance (HOMA-IR).

METHOD

Serum APPL1 levels were determined using ELISA in 22 normal control subjects and 63 patients with newly diagnosed T2DM, and HOMA-IR of the subjects was calculated using the HOMA model.

RESULTS

The diabetic patients had significantly elevated levels of serum APPL1 compared with the control subjects (85.71∓27.39 vs 64.52∓16.28 pg/ml, P<0.01), with also significantly increased BMI, WHR, SBP, FINS, LgHOMA-IR (P<0.01) and LDL-C (P<0.05) but lowered HDL-C (P<0.01). Fasting serum APPL1 levels were positively correlated with FPG, FINS, and HOMA-IR (r=0.215, 0.297, 0.334, P=0.014, 0.006, 0.002, respectively). In multiple linear regression analysis with APPL1 as the dependent variable, HOMA-IR (β=0.329, P=0.002) was included in the equation.

CONCLUSION

Patients with newly diagnosed T2DM have elevated serum APPL1 levels, suggesting the involvement of APPL1 in the development of T2DM.

摘要

目的

探讨新诊断2型糖尿病(T2DM)患者血清APPL1水平,并分析其与体重指数(BMI)、腰臀比(WHR)、血压、空腹血糖、空腹血胰岛素、糖化血红蛋白(HbA1c)及胰岛素抵抗(HOMA-IR)的相关性。

方法

采用酶联免疫吸附测定法(ELISA)检测22例正常对照者及63例新诊断T2DM患者的血清APPL1水平,并使用HOMA模型计算受试者的HOMA-IR。

结果

与对照组相比,糖尿病患者血清APPL1水平显著升高(85.71±27.39对64.52±16.28 pg/ml,P<0.01),BMI、WHR、收缩压(SBP)、空腹血胰岛素(FINS)、LogHOMA-IR(P<0.01)及低密度脂蛋白胆固醇(LDL-C,P<0.05)也显著升高,而高密度脂蛋白胆固醇(HDL-C,P<0.01)降低。空腹血清APPL1水平与空腹血糖(FPG)、FINS及HOMA-IR呈正相关(r分别为0.215、0.297、0.334,P分别为0.014、0.006、0.002)。以APPL1为因变量的多元线性回归分析中,HOMA-IR(β=0.329,P=0.002)纳入方程。

结论

新诊断T2DM患者血清APPL1水平升高,提示APPL1参与T2DM的发生发展。
